DataFrame中存在重復的行或者幾行中某幾列的值重復,這時候需要去掉重復行,示例如下: data.drop_duplicates(subset=['A','B'],keep='first',inplace=True) 代碼中subset對應的值是列名,表示只考慮這兩列,將這兩列 ...
使用的是join函數來合並兩個dataframe: df df .join df bug:columns overlap but no suffix specified: Index u mukey , dtype object solution: 使用:df df merge df ,left index True, right index True ...
2018-09-13 14:09 0 1478 推薦指數:
DataFrame中存在重復的行或者幾行中某幾列的值重復,這時候需要去掉重復行,示例如下: data.drop_duplicates(subset=['A','B'],keep='first',inplace=True) 代碼中subset對應的值是列名,表示只考慮這兩列,將這兩列 ...
在對Series對象和DataFrame對象進行索引的時候要明確這么一個概念:是使用下標進行索引,還是使用關鍵字進行索引。比如list進行索引的時候使用的是下標,而dict索引的時候使用的是關鍵字。 使用下標索引的時候下標總是從0開始的,而且索引值總是數字。而使用關鍵字進行索引,關鍵字 ...
一:通過行標簽索引 1.通過行標簽索引行數據 index可以為整數 import pandas as pddata = [[1,2,3],[4,5,6]]index = [0,1]columns=['a','b','c']df = pd.DataFrame(data=data, index ...
多級索引:在一個軸上有多個(兩個以上)的索引,能夠以低維度形式來表示高維度的數據。單級索引是Index對象,多級索引是MultiIndex對象。 一、創建多級索引 方法一:隱式創建,即給DataFrame的index或columns參數傳遞兩個或更多的數組。 df1 ...
行索引取值 列索引取值 df數據: ...
pandas提供了set_index方法可以將DataFrame的列(多列)變成行索引,通過reset_index方法可以將層次化索引的級別會被轉移到列里面。 1、DataFrame的set_index方法 2、DataFrame的reset_index方法 參考 ...
1、Series 可以直接用Series['索引名']:obj['a'] 也可以使用obj.a loc和iloc同樣適用 2、DataFrame 使用DataFrame['列索引名']或者DataFrame.列索引 ...
輸出結果: 輸入代碼增加我們colums上的對象: 輸出: 輸入: 輸出: 輸入: ...